What is LED Light Module Decay?

LED light decay refers to the gradual loss of brightness over time. Unlike traditional bulbs that simply burn out, LEDs slowly dim as they age. This process can be accelerated by various factors, making it a primary concern in commercial and residential lighting applications.

If you’ve invested in high-quality DOB LED Light Module, you’ll naturally want to ensure that your lighting performs consistently without fading. However, understanding the reasons behind light decay is crucial to managing and preventing it in the future.


Why Does Light Decay Occur in LED Modules?

Several factors contribute to the reduction in brightness in LED light sources, particularly in DOB Light Module designs. Here’s why it happens:

1. Heat Build-up

Heat is the biggest enemy of LED lights. Excessive heat can degrade the internal components of LED light sources, including the chips and circuit boards. This leads to faster light decay, especially in DOB LED Light Source products where the driver is integrated onto the board, increasing the chances of heat concentration.

2. Poor Quality Components

Not all LED light modules are built the same. Lower quality LEDs may use cheaper chips, which degrade more quickly, leading to more noticeable light decay. When purchasing, look for products that have passed certifications such as ETL or JA8, ensuring higher quality standards.

3. Power Supply Issues

With DOB LED modules, the driver is built into the light module itself. This can sometimes result in issues with power delivery, especially if the driver is of lower quality. Voltage instability or spikes can damage the LED, leading to quicker lumen depreciation.

4. Overdriving the LEDs

Overdriving happens when an LED module receives more current than it’s designed for. This can cause rapid degradation in the brightness of your DOB LED Light Module. Always ensure the power supply matches the rated requirements of the light source.

5. Environmental Factors

LED lights installed in harsh environments (extreme heat, humidity, or dust) tend to decay faster. The protective coatings or IP ratings might wear off, making the lights more vulnerable to outside elements.


How to Solve and Prevent LED Module Light Decay?

Now that you understand the causes, let’s explore some practical solutions to prevent and solve light decay issues in LED Light Modules. Here are some strategies that can help extend the life of your LEDs.

1. Opt for High-Quality LED Modules with Certifications

One of the easiest ways to prevent light decay is by investing in high-quality LED light modules. Look for certifications like ETL or JA8, which signify that the product has undergone rigorous testing to meet performance and safety standards. Choosing certified products will minimize the risk of light decay and ensure long-lasting performance.

For instance, a LED DOB Module Light with JA8 certification guarantees energy efficiency, durability, and minimal lumen depreciation, making it an ideal choice for both commercial and residential settings.

2. Improve Heat Management

Heat is the leading cause of LED light decay. To mitigate this issue:

  • Ensure proper ventilation: Avoid installing LED lights in enclosed spaces where heat may become trapped.
  • Choose products with superior heat sinks: LEDs with effective heat management systems are better at dissipating heat, reducing the likelihood of heat-related degradation.
  • Consider external cooling options: In high-temperature environments, adding cooling fans or air circulation systems can help maintain optimal performance.

Always check the heat management system when purchasing, particularly for DOB Light Module products where the driver and LED chips share the same board.

3. Use Appropriate Power Supplies

A stable power supply is essential to prevent LED light decay. For DOB LED Light Sources, the driver is integrated, so you need to ensure that the entire light module is compatible with your electrical system. Using an inappropriate power source can lead to overdriving or power surges that damage the LED.

4. Prevent Overdriving

Overdriving causes rapid degradation. Always ensure the driver or power supply matches the specifications of your DOB LED Light Module. Installing dimmers can also help reduce stress on the LEDs by lowering the current supplied to the light.

5. Protect Against Environmental Stress

If you’re using LED Light Modules in outdoor or industrial applications, ensure they have appropriate IP ratings for protection against dust and moisture. For example, an IP65-rated DOB Light Module is more resistant to harsh conditions, helping reduce the chances of light decay due to environmental factors.


Common Questions About DOB LED Light Decay

Here are a few questions we often get from international buyers about LED light decay, along with helpful answers.

1. How long should LED module last before light decay sets in?

Typically, a high-quality DOB LED Light Source should maintain at least 70% of its original brightness after 50,000 hours of use. However, poor heat management, low-quality chips, and unstable power supply can accelerate decay, so choosing the right product is essential.

2. Can light decay be reversed?

Unfortunately, once light decay occurs, it cannot be reversed. However, early intervention, such as replacing faulty drivers or improving ventilation, can slow down the process and help prolong the lifespan of your lights.

3. Does the warranty cover dob light decay?

Many manufacturers offer warranties for premature light decay. For example, a 5-year warranty DOB Light Module manufacturer typically covers issues related to excessive light decay, but it’s essential to verify the specifics of the warranty with your supplier.

4. How do I know if my LED light module is overdriven?

If your LED Light Module is flickering, getting unusually hot, or showing signs of brightness reduction early on, it could be due to overdriving. Make sure to match the LED module to the appropriate power supply to avoid this issue.
